Exploring the Allure of Tuberose: A Floral Marvel
Tuberose, scientifically known as Polianthes tuberosa, is a bulbous perennial native to Mexico. It forms part of the agave family, and it is celebrated for its highly fragrant white flowers that have captivated the senses of many for centuries. The intoxicating scent of tuberose makes it a popular choice in the perfumery industry, while its elegant appearance adds a touch of grace and beauty to gardens and floral arrangements. Known for blooming during the warm months, tuberose requires specific conditions to thrive, which warrants a careful approach to its cultivation. Cultures around the globe value tuberose not only for its alluring fragrance but also for its symbolic meanings. In many cultures, it is associated with love, purity, and beauty, and is often used in wedding ceremonies and other significant life events. This article explores the many facets of tuberose, including its cultivation, cultural significance, and uses in modern society.
What are the ideal growing conditions for tuberose?
Tuberose thrives best in well-drained soil and requires full sun exposure for optimal growth. They prefer a warm climate where temperatures stay between 60 to 80 degrees Fahrenheit. It’s essential to plant the tuberose bulbs in spring after the threat of frost has passed, as they are sensitive to cold. Additionally, providing them with adequate water, yet avoiding waterlogged conditions, is crucial for their development.
In terms of soil, tuberoses enjoy sandy or loamy soils that are rich in organic matter. Adding compost or well-rotted manure can help improve soil fertility. Furthermore, tuberoses should be spaced about 12 inches apart to ensure they have enough room to grow and receive adequate airflow, minimizing the risk of diseases.
What are the uses of tuberose in perfumery?
Tuberose is a highly sought-after ingredient in the perfume industry due to its rich, floral scent which evokes a sense of luxury and elegance. The oil extracted from tuberose petals is used in many high-end fragrances, providing depth and sensuality. Brands often utilize tuberose to create scents that are romantic and inviting, making it a favorite for evening wear or special occasions.
Additionally, tuberose is often blended with other floral and woody notes to create complex fragrance profiles. Its unique scent is also prized for its role in classic perfumes, where it contributes to the fragrance's longevity and character. As a result, tuberose has become synonymous with luxury and fine artisanal perfumes.
What is the cultural significance of tuberose?
Culturally, tuberose holds significant symbolism in various societies. In some cultures, it is associated with purity and sensuality, often used in wedding bouquets and ceremonies to represent love and commitment. The intoxicating fragrance of tuberose is believed to evoke romance and is often used in celebrations of love and life.
In India, tuberose flowers, known locally as 'Rajanigandha', are commonly used in garlands and religious offerings. They are believed to bring joy and positive energy. The flower has also inspired poetry and art, signifying beauty that transcends mere visuals and taps into an emotional experience.
How can I propagate tuberose?
Propagating tuberose is quite simple and can be done through bulbs or offsets. When planting bulbs, ensure they are planted about 2-3 inches deep in the soil. In the fall, once the leaves have turned yellow and died back, you can dig up the bulbs. Clean them and store them in a cool, dry place until the next planting season.
Offsets, which are small bulbs that form around the parent bulb, can also be separated and planted to grow new tuberose plants. This method is often used to increase the number of plants in the garden. They thrive best when planted in spring, ensuring that they have ample time to establish before the summer's blooming period.
Are there any care tips for maintaining healthy tuberose plants?
To maintain healthy tuberose plants, regular watering during the growing season is essential. However, it's crucial to avoid overwatering, which can lead to root rot. Fertilizing with a balanced fertilizer during the growing season can promote vigorous growth and blooming.
Pest management is also important; keep an eye out for common pests like aphids and spider mites. If detected, treating them with insecticidal soap or neem oil can help manage the infestation. Additionally, once the flowers have bloomed, it's a good practice to deadhead them to encourage further blooming and prevent the plant from directing energy into seed production.
